Mandarin and Deerwood homeowners have been asking about custom screen work more frequently lately. Pool decks jutting out at odd angles. Carports that face west. Lanai slabs nobody accounted for when the original cage was designed. This kind of work is a different animal from a straight rescreen. Phifer BetterVue fiberglass mesh cuts and tensions around non-rectangular frames well enough. But the aluminum extrusion work has to be right from day one. If it isn't, panels sag after a single wet season. The geometry compounds the problem outward from there.
Jacksonville's housing stock covers a lot of ground. There are 1960s concrete-slab ranches in 32210 — the Ortega Forest and Timuquana Road corridor. Then post-2000 planned subdivisions in 32224 like Baymeadows South and Deerwood. Older ranches often have irregular pool decks or detached carports that original builders never planned to close in. Newer Southside and Mandarin developments have large outdoor kitchen pads, screened spa nooks, and covered lanai extensions — and none of them fit an off-the-shelf cage kit. Jacksonville also sits in a region where storm season runs June through November. Any new screened structure going up in Duval County needs to be built to withstand it.
Common Custom Screen Projects Issues in Jacksonville
Non-Rectangular Pool Decks That Standard Cage Kits Don't Fit
Pools in older Mandarin and Arlington subdivisions were often poured to follow property lines or curve around mature live oaks. Standard 2x2 extruded aluminum frame kits assume 90-degree corners throughout the enclosure. Custom mitered corner brackets and field-bent frame stock handle the geometry. But aligning the spline groove on angled panels is precise work. One off-angle channel and mesh tension distributes unevenly across the entire bay. The screen pulls loose within months. Jacksonville's humidity doesn't help — a sag that starts small gets worse fast through a wet summer.
Carport Conversions and Lanai Add-Ons Starting From a Bare Concrete Slab
Screening in a carport starts from zero. No anchor bolts pre-set in the slab. No ridge cap to reference. No super-gutter already in place. Jacksonville's 32222 and 32218 zip codes hold a high concentration of 1970s-era carports homeowners want converted. Duval County requires minimum 6-inch embedment depth on post anchoring for a screened structure to pass permit inspection. Hurricane-rated tie-downs need to be spec'd for anything in Duval or Nassau County. Permitting documentation is handled as part of the job — and if storm damage is involved, insurance documentation gets provided at no extra charge.
West-Facing Porches and Two-Story Gable-End Cages Needing Motorized Screens
A west-facing porch in Jacksonville absorbs direct afternoon sun from April through October. Hard on the homeowner. Hard on the screen material. Motorized retractable screens on a spring-tensioned roller carrying 90% solar privacy mesh handle that exposure without permanently sealing off airflow. Phifer SunTex 90 fabric holds up to this region's UV load far better than generic roll-screen stock, which yellows and splits within two or three Jacksonville summers. Two-story gable-end work often calls for New York Wire high-tensile mesh for panel rigidity at height — not a material you'll find at a big-box store, but it's the right spec for the job.

What mesh types do you use for custom enclosures in Jacksonville?▼
Most builds start with Phifer 18x14 fiberglass as the baseline. Properties near the St. Johns River corridor — Mandarin Cove, Fruit Cove, Losco Road area — typically get upgraded to 20x20 super-screen for no-see-um pressure off the water. Outdoor kitchens and hot tub enclosures usually get 7x7 vinyl-coated polyester TexTreme pet screen: more durable against grease, moisture, and foot traffic than standard fiberglass mesh.
